The activity coefficients at infinite dilution, gamma(similar to)(13), for 36 solutes, including alkanes, cycloalkanes, alkenes, alkynes, aromatic hydrocarbons, alcohols, thiophene, tetrahydrofuran, ethers, acetone, and water, in the ionic liquid 1-ethyl-3-methylimidazolium tetracyanoborate, [EMIM][TCB], were determined by gas-liquid chromatography at temperatures from 298.15 K to 358.15 K. These values are compared to those previously published for selected solutes in the same ionic liquid. The values of the partial molar excess Gibbs free energy Delta G(1)(E infinity), enthalpy Delta H(1)(E infinity) and entropy Delta H(1)(E infinity) at infinite dilution were calculated from the experimental gamma(infinity)(13) values obtained over the temperature range. Three gas-liquid partition coefficients, K(L) were calculated for all solutes and the Abraham solvation parameter model is discussed. The values of the selectivity for different separation problems were calculated from gamma(infinity)(13) and compared to literature values for N-methyl-2-pyrrolidinone (NMP), sulfolane, 1-decy1-3-methylimidazolium tetracyanoborate, [DMIM][TCB], and additional ionic liquids.
